Furniture Placement: Sloped ceilings create unique challenges for furniture arrangement. Consider choosing low-profile furniture that won't obstruct the slanted lines. Position beds and seating areas strategically to maximize space and minimize the impact of the slope.

Lighting: Lighting is vital in creating ambiance and illuminating dark corners. Consider using a combination of natural light, ambient lighting, and task lighting. Install skylights to bring in natural light, use recessed lighting to provide ambient illumination, and incorporate reading lamps for specific tasks.

Storage Solutions: Storage is essential in any bedroom, and sloped ceilings present unique challenges. Utilize built-in shelving and drawers under the sloped sections to maximize storage space without compromising floor space. Consider adding floating shelves or using vertical storage solutions to optimize space further.

Decorative Elements: Decor can enhance the visual appeal of a sloped ceiling bedroom. Hang artwork or tapestries on the slanted walls to create a focal point. Use throw pillows and blankets in complementary colors to add warmth and texture. Consider incorporating architectural features like exposed beams or a statement headboard to add character.

Ceiling Treatment: The ceiling itself is a significant design element in a sloped ceiling bedroom. Consider painting the ceiling a light color to make the space feel larger. Alternatively, use wallpaper or wood paneling to add pattern and texture. Adding molding or beams can also define the space and create interest.

Window Treatments: Window treatments can soften the angled lines of sloped ceilings. Choose fabrics that complement the color scheme and add a touch of elegance. Consider installing blinds or curtains that can be adjusted to control light and privacy. Skylights can be covered with translucent shades to diffuse natural light.
